About the "retcon", it should be noted that the old Bardock special was not written by Toriyama. Bardock himself was an anime creation. That said, Toriyama apparently loved that special which is why he put a reference to it in the manga, so the fact that he decided to write his own version that completely contradicts it is... weird, to say the least. And now we'll just have to deal with having two drastically different portrayals of Goku's father in the anime, both of which are supposedly canon despite contradicting each other...
Never change, Akira Toriyama. Never change.
